Rethinking Charge Transport and Recombination in Donor‐Diluted Organic Solar Cells

open access: yesAdvanced Materials, EarlyView.
Organic solar cells with 1–45% PM6 content in Y12 were studied to link structure and charge dynamics to performance. The conductivity follows a 3D percolation model without a sharp threshold. Donor dilution preserves the photogeneration yield, but limits the fill factor due to transport resistance losses.

Minimal wave speeds of delayed dispersal predator-prey systems with stage structure

open access: yesElectronic Journal of Differential Equations, 2016
This article concerns the minimal wave speed of delayed predator-prey systems with nonlocal dispersal and stage structure. By the method of upper and lower solutions, we prove the existence of positive traveling wave solutions.
